Participant management & no-shows
As Opendata.ch team, we organize and support hackathons in various fields and locations. A continuous challenge that we face is the management of participants both in terms of the tool (we currently use Hitobito as CRM) as well as regarding the high no-show rates. We are curious to learn from other organizers how they handle these issues and what tools / processes they use.

In addition, we have limited seats and we remind people in the last newsletter to cancel if they cannot show up because it occupies somebody else's seat.
At BaselHack we have a no show rate of ±10%. It used to be much higher, until we introduced a 20CHF fee for joining that participants get back at the hackathon (participation is free).
